			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p style="text-align: justify;">When you are looking to bulk up, it is natural that you look at <a href="http://bodybuilding-supplements.me.uk/" target="_blank">bodybuilder supplements</a>.  After all, with so many products on the market designed to help, you would be silly not to consider bodybuilder supplements at all!</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">However, while there are some great <em>bodybuilder supplements</em> out there, there are also products that are either not effective, or downright dangerous!  In this article, we look at the risks, and at how you can protect yourself from them.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Products That Don’t Work</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The first obstacle you’ll need to get past, when you look for bodybuilder supplements that work, is to find those that really DO work.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Most of the well-known supplements out there are carefully formulated, tested, and improved over time, so you can trust them.  However, they’re also expensive!  Cheaper options may not be as carefully formulated, or may be made with cheaper ingredients or recipes, which would mean they are less effective.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Do a lot of research before you buy any bodybuilder products, and you should find the ones that work.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Products That Contain Illegal Substances</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Bodybuilder supplements are supposed to be just that – food supplements, that you use in conjunction with diet and exercise, to encourage muscle building.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">However, there are bodybuilder supplements out there that contain steroids, steroid like substances, hormones and other ingredients that are either illegal, or potentially dangerous.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">If the bodybuilder supplements you are considering claim to contain these ingredients, or if they claim to deliver super fast results, with less work, then you should be extra cautious about using them.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Steroids and similar substances can cause all kinds of short and long-term medical conditions and problems, and they’ve even been linked to suicide!  Stay away from these types of bodybuilder products, because your health is worth more than the risk!</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Expired Products</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Like any food or supplement, bodybuilder supplements have an expiry date. The product is not considered safe for human consumption beyond that date.  Sometimes, unscrupulous vendors will try to sell these kinds of products illegally.  Always check that the products you buy are well within the expiry period.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Using body building supplements or any other products for that matter, outside of their use by date could mean that you’re ingesting toxins, or that they will have little or no effect at all.  Rather buy only from well know suppliers, who you can trust, and leave the ‘fell off a truck’ products well alone.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p style="text-align: justify;">Supplements for bodybuilding are big business these days.  With people becoming more and more focused on their looks, and their health, and with more and more pressure on people to look a certain way, there’s no wonder people are looking for a helping hand.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">However, before you rush out and buy the first <a href="http://www.bodybuilding-supplements.me.uk/" target="_blank">supplements for bodybuilding</a> that you lay eyes on, there are a few things you should know.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Food Supplement Regulations</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ong> </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The first thing you should realise about <em>supplements for bodybuilding</em> is that they are food supplements – not medication.  As nutritional supplements, the regulations surrounding their production and ingredients are very different to what they would be for a medicinal substance.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Watch Out for Unrealistic Claims</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ong> </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">There are many supplements for bodybuilding out there that make big claims.  Some will promise to transform your body in an almost unbelievably short time, others have before and after shots that look too good to be true.  The trouble is, often, they are.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">What you need to remember about supplements for bodybuilding is that that is exactly what they are – supplementary.  Without putting in the hard work, with diet and exercise, you’re unlikely to see the promised results.  In fact, if you read the fine print on just about every dietary supplement out there, they will tell you exactly that.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What Exactly ARE Supplements for Bodybuilding?</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ong> </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Supplements for bodybuilding can contain a large number of different ingredients, in different proportions.  Nearly all of them, however, contain extremely high levels of protein – whether it’s whey protein, casein protein, soy protein, egg, or something else.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The reason for this is simple: protein is made up of amino acids, and amino acids are the building blocks of muscle.  If you don’t have enough amino acids from your diet, no matter how hard you work out, you won’t be able to build really big muscles.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Supplements for bodybuilding, in essence provide you with high levels of protein, that you would almost never be able to get from your diet, no matter how much protein rich food you eat.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Some supplements for bodybuilding also contain substances like creatine, which is an organic acid, that provides added energy at a muscular level, and even testosterone boosters, thought by some to help you bulk up, fast.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Are Bodybuilding Supplements Dangerous?</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Most supplements for bodybuilding, in themselves, are not dangerous, as they are a nutritional supplement. Remember, however, that too much protein in your diet can lead to liver, kidney and other organ problems, so always follow the recommended dosage on reputable products, and if you notice any strange or worrying changes in your health, stop taking the supplement, and consult a doctor.</p>

</p><p style="text-align: justify;">When most people think of <em>body building supplements</em>, they think of those expensive, packages versions, which are available online, in gyms and from specialist stores. However, while those are the best-known <a href="http://www.bodybuilding-supplements.me.uk/" target="_blank">body building supplements</a>, there’s really no reason why you can’t make your own body building supplements at home.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">In fact, some might argue that because you have complete control over what goes into your homemade body building supplements, you’re actually more likely to get the results you want.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Protein Shakes</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ong> </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Many of the commercial body building supplements out there come in the form of protein shakes. You can make your own protein shakes at home, quickly and easily, if you have a blender, and it will cost you a fraction of what commercial body building supplements would.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Start with a base of skimmed milk (you don’t want the added fat from whole milk.) Add low fat cottage cheese (high protein, low in fat) and some whey powder (you can buy this from health food stores) add a whole peeled banana, and blend.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Try adding different flavourings to your home made protein shakes, to ring the changes – but whatever you do, you’ll certainly find that they’re definitely cheaper, and tastier, than most of the commercial body building supplements out there.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Protein Bars</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ong> </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Another one of the more popular bodybuilding supplements out there are protein bars. You can make these at home too.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Melt about 16 ounces of peanut butter in the microwave, and then mix in a little milk, and a fair amount of whey powder. Add oats, nuts, raisins and other ingredients, and then leave the bars to harden overnight. Not only are these protein bars tasty and a high energy body building supplement, they’re also a fraction of the price of anything you can buy anywhere!</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>High Protein Snacks</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ong> </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">High protein snacks are another great choice for home made body building supplements. Choose options like canned tuna, hard boiled eggs, low fat cheese and other high protein foods, or keep trail mix or peanuts with you when you’re out. All of these high protein snacks are essentially body building supplements, and the more you can fit into your diet, the better for your muscle building goals.</p>
